Kindergarten Teacher (Tallangatta)
Above Modern Award wages
Generous programming and planning time
Four paid Professional Development days per year
In this role, you can expect to:
- Take charge of a vibrant Preschool program, leading a dedicated team of educators while ensuring alignment with the National Quality Framework and legislative requirements.
- Design and evaluate engaging educational programs that cater to the unique needs of children, fostering their growth in a safe and stimulating environment.
- Work closely with parents and family members, encouraging their active involvement in their child’s learning journey and program development through a supportive Parent Committee.
- Enhance your skills and knowledge by participating in tailored training programs, ensuring you stay at the forefront of early childhood education practices.
- Play a crucial role in developing and implementing the Quality Improvement Plan, making a tangible difference in the educational outcomes for children of all abilities.
To be successful, you’ll have:
- A Bachelor of Teaching (Early Childhood), or a Bachelor of Early Childhood Education, with demonstrated experience in teaching in a pre-school environment.
- VIT registration, a WwCC and experience in NQF, EYLF and VEYLDF.
- An excellent understanding of and ability to apply and adopt relevant policies, standards, and regulations into the teaching program.
- Sound knowledge of the issues and needs that affect young children and their families, and experience in applying strategies to support inclusive practice and positive outcomes for children.
- Experience in providing a positive team culture through leadership and staff management.
- Strong organisational skills and the ability to prioritise work.
- Excellent oral and written communication skills.
